Peter pointed out that CDYSL is proposing to require all coaches hold at least an E or F license. If the demand is large enough, we could host a course here for our coaches. Sufficient numbers would be about 20 candidates. We could use the Club House and the lighted field if necessary. This would be a very economical way to provide this training, as it is more expensive at Afrim’s and Charbonneau’s with the facility rental cost included. Please contact Peter or Mich if you are interested.

Question was raised on outdoor practice times? Peter announced we would now have two standard times. Practices will run from 5 to 6:30 and 6:30 to 8 PM. Peter also announced the Board is looking at making some changes within the Club. We are looking at no U-12 Premier teams starting next season. The U-10 and U-12 programs will be under the direction of one head coach, who will coordinate all the training and work with the individual team coaches. We are looking to establish consistency in the Club’s training and raise the improvement level of all players. It is very important to offer the same opportunity to all of our players at the younger age levels. Next season it looks like CDYSL may go to 4v4 for the U-8 Divisions. The CPSC will probably go with an in-house league and look to establish a head coach for this age group as well.
